What is Pinterest?
Pinterest is not really that ‘social’. Compared to other social networks, Pinterest is not used to socialise that much. Instead it's used more like a search engine to search for and collect information and inspiration. It's a visual discovery engine that enables users to post or pin images.
Many users use Pinterest to find ideas and inspiration in different areas: health, home, design, fashion, lifestyle, DIY, and so on. It's a place where people consume, curate and share content they are interested in.
